Prompt
A Japanese light luxury lamp as a focal point in the space. The form is minimalist: a washi-paper-covered cylinder, a hand-blown glass oval, or a bowl folded from a thin copper plate. But the craftsmanship is evident: the clear fiber direction of the paper, the handmade uneven thickness of the glass, the hand-folded edges of the copper plate. It is the only object with a distinct form in this room; all other lighting is concealed. Avoid: placing multiple decorative lamps in the same space, using crystal chandeliers with intricate decorations, using mechanical-looking mass-produced lamps, making the main lamp too large and overpowering the room's proportions.
